Output 076343835a877c987d8e01da583ff7d97d94d825f5c18d0b3e4c481d93d7cac2:0

value
1717943
script pubkey
OP_0 OP_PUSHBYTES_20 dc21e36f83f6e252ef88c8a165e869975854a688
address
bc1qmss7xmur7m399mugezskt6rfjav9ff5gxu4psz
transaction
076343835a877c987d8e01da583ff7d97d94d825f5c18d0b3e4c481d93d7cac2